EKLUND REMAINS IN CONTENTION FOR BASH AT THE BEACH INDIVIDUAL TITLE

DAY 2 RESULTS

MYRTLE BEACH, S.C. – Weston Eklund shot in the red (-1) for the second straight day and the Radford men's golf team is just seven strokes out of first place following the second day in the Bash at the Beach Monday.
 
Eklund carded a one-under 70, bringing his two-day total to a season-best 140.  Eklund remains tied for third overall in a 92-player field.  In addition, he is only four shots back of the individual leader, Vaita Guillaume of Campbell.
 
Radford combined to shoot 291 for the second straight day and sit in fifth place amongst 15 teams.  The Highlanders (582) are separated by seven strokes entering final-round play.  
 
“The team is playing with a lot of confidence right now and I feel like we are getting close to playing really good golf,” commented head coach Mike Grant.
 
Michael Wade is also in contention for a top finish, as he currently sits at one-over 143 and is tied for seventh place.  Wade charted a second-round score of 73 (+2).
 
Callum Tarren, who is currently third amid Radford players, finished his round at four-over 75 and is tied for 31st with a two-day total of 148.
 
Close behind Tarren is Tanner Carbaugh and Paul Woodson.  Carbaugh is in the four slot for Radford at 154 while Woodson sits at 155.  Woodson carded Radford's second best round of the day with his two-over 73 - nine strokes better than his first day tally.
 
The second annual event is being played at The Surf Golf and Beach Club in Myrtle Beach, S.C., which is a 54-hole, par-71 tournament.  The course is 6,817 yards.
 
Final round action gets underway tomorrow morning.
